JC Raceteknik set for big attack in Euro RX and RX2 at Holjes

Swedish rallycross team JC Raceteknik is set for a big attack as it heads to its home round of the FIA European Rallycross Championship and RX2 International Series at Holjes this weekend (June 30 – July 2).
 
Following his first ever Supercar victory in the most recent round of the RallyX Nordic Championship just over a week ago, Thomas Bryntesson is hoping to continue with the strong pace he showed in the opening two rounds of the year in Spain and Norway, but needs more luck to be on his side than has been so far to achieve a good result at ‘The Magic Weekend’ in Holjes. Ola Froshaug continues to improve every time he races the Ford Fiesta Supercar and is targeting a start in the semi-finals, with his eyes set on fighting for a place in the final, in the 35-car field.
 
In the RX2 category, Sondre Evjen is seeking a strong result following a pair of character-building events in RX2 and RallyX Nordic, and like the rest of the JC Raceteknik drivers has experience of testing at Holjes already this year. William Nilsson has his sights on a podium finish at home, while local driver Marcus Hoglundmade his RX2 debut at Holjes last season and qualified for the final, but retired with a mechanical problem.
 
Guillaume De-Ridder makes the trip north from Belgium for the event and on another new circuit to learn, is aiming to qualify for the semi-finals in the competitive field. No less than 35 drivers are entered in Euro RX Supercar, with 24 in RX2, making it one of the most competitive rallycross events in the world.

Joel Christoffersson, Team Principal :
“Holjes is the highlight of the year. It's not just a rallycross race, but a famous party too. All of our drivers are looking forward to the competition and have tested at the track. Of course, it goes without saying that it would be fun to get a driver on the podium there.”
 
Euro RX Supercar: Thomas Bryntesson (NOR) :
“This event is my highlight of the year. I aim first and foremost to catch up to the leaders in the championship, but I really hope to fight for victory. My speed in the car has been there all season and we’ve also shown we can win events. It would be incredible to score a Supercar victory in front of the home crowd in Holjes.”
 
Euro RX Supercar: Ola Froshaug (NOR) :
 
“Holjes is a special event because all Norwegians and Swedes who like rallycross go there. I've competed there several times before, but in the Supernational class. The track suited me then, but of course it’s something else to drive a Supercar there. I go with the plan of making the semi-finals, and from there it can all happen.”
 
RX2: Sondre Evjen (NOR) : 
"I'm really desperate for a victory! We have tested at Holjes earlier this year and then the speed was there to climb to the top of the podium. Holjes and Hell are of course the highlights of the year for me and I'm looking forward to the weekend.”
 
RX2: William Nilsson (SWE) :
"I badly want a podium. To succeed in front of the Swedish crowd has been a dream for me. There is something special about Holjes, both the atmosphere and that there are so many drivers, which means that half of the field go out before the semi-finals. It’s going to be a tough competition.”
 
RX2: Guillaume De-Ridder (BEL) :
"I'm convinced that The Magic Weekend will be a great experience. To get into the semi-final is the main goal, but I also have a hunger to drive in the final. At the same time, I'm a rookie in RX2 and it's a big start field, so nothing will be easy.”
 
RX2: Marcus Hoglund (SWE) :
“Holjes is my home track and on my debut last year I made the final. It's a big entry and many drivers want to win. While the others have driven in many races, I’m the joker who can pop up and hopefully spring a surprise.”
